Infrastructure Ontario’s Provincial Affordable Housing Lands Program aims to create a mix of market-rate housing and permanent, sustainable, affordable housing on surplus land in greater Toronto. For its first effort, the agency chose Dream Asset Management, Kilmer Group, and Tricon Residential to develop a mixed-use community with 2,500 apartments on a former brownfield industrial site.

Located on the site of the former Ritz Theater, the South Grand Community Improvement District in St. Louis spearheaded the transformation of Ritz Park in 2014 from vacant lot to popular gathering spot for movies, concerts, plays, markets, and festivals. Unfortunately, the new space was devoid of shade, making it too uncomfortable for daytime use during the summer.

Texas has experienced a prolonged economic boom, bringing with it a significant explosion in population. From 2000 to 2023, the state’s population grew by a remarkable 46.3 percent. This level of growth inevitably places pressure on cities, whether to update infrastructure, revise planning regulations, or address other critical urban challenges.
